Erik Johnston
|
dfc74c30c9
|
Merge pull request #197 from matrix-org/mjark/missing_regex_group
Don't 500 if a group is missing from the regex match
|
2015-07-07 09:37:38 +01:00 |
|
Mark Haines
|
28ef344077
|
Merge branch 'mjark/missing_regex_group' into markjh/client-end-to-end-key-management
|
2015-07-06 18:48:27 +01:00 |
|
Mark Haines
|
2ef182ee93
|
Add client API for uploading and querying keys for end to end encryption
|
2015-07-06 18:47:57 +01:00 |
|
Mark Haines
|
b5770f8947
|
Add store for client end to end keys
|
2015-07-06 18:46:47 +01:00 |
|
Mark Haines
|
a7dcbfe430
|
Don't 500 if a group is missing from the regex
|
2015-07-06 16:47:17 +01:00 |
|
Erik Johnston
|
1a3255b507
|
Add m.room.history_visibility to newly created rooms' m.room.power_levels
|
2015-07-06 13:25:35 +01:00 |
|
Erik Johnston
|
fb47c3cfbe
|
Rename key and values for m.room.history_visibility. Support 'invited' value
|
2015-07-06 13:05:52 +01:00 |
|
Erik Johnston
|
65e69dec8b
|
Don't explode if we don't recognize one of the event_ids in the backfill request
|
2015-07-06 09:33:03 +01:00 |
|
Erik Johnston
|
c3e2600c67
|
Filter and redact events that the other server doesn't have permission to see during backfill
|
2015-07-03 17:52:57 +01:00 |
|
Erik Johnston
|
400894616d
|
Respect m.room.history_visibility in v2_alpha sync API
|
2015-07-03 14:51:01 +01:00 |
|
Erik Johnston
|
c0a975cc2e
|
Merge pull request #195 from matrix-org/erikj/content_disposition
Add Content-Disposition headers to media repo downloads
|
2015-07-03 11:26:06 +01:00 |
|
Erik Johnston
|
12b83f1a0d
|
If user supplies filename in URL when downloading from media repo, use that name in Content Disposition
|
2015-07-03 11:24:55 +01:00 |
|
Erik Johnston
|
00ab882ed6
|
Add m.room.history_visibility to list of auth events
|
2015-07-03 10:31:24 +01:00 |
|
Erik Johnston
|
41938afed8
|
Make v1 initial syncs respect room history ACL
|
2015-07-02 17:12:35 +01:00 |
|
Erik Johnston
|
1a60545626
|
Add basic impl for room history ACL on GET /messages client API
|
2015-07-02 16:20:10 +01:00 |
|
Erik Johnston
|
ac78e60de6
|
Add stream_id index
|
2015-07-02 13:18:41 +01:00 |
|
Erik Johnston
|
bd1236c0ee
|
Consolidate duplicate code in notifier
|
2015-07-02 11:46:05 +01:00 |
|
Erik Johnston
|
ddf7979531
|
Add receipts_key to StreamToken
|
2015-07-02 11:45:44 +01:00 |
|
Erik Johnston
|
0862fed2a8
|
Add basic ReceiptHandler
|
2015-07-01 17:19:31 +01:00 |
|
Erik Johnston
|
80a61330ee
|
Add basic storage functions for handling of receipts
|
2015-07-01 17:19:12 +01:00 |
|
Erik Johnston
|
67362a9a03
|
Merge branch 'release-v0.9.3' of github.com:matrix-org/synapse
|
2015-07-01 15:12:57 +01:00 |
|
Erik Johnston
|
480d720388
|
Bump changelog and version to v0.9.3
|
2015-07-01 15:12:32 +01:00 |
|
Erik Johnston
|
901f56fa63
|
Add tables for receipts
|
2015-06-30 15:29:47 +01:00 |
|
Erik Johnston
|
9beaedd164
|
Enforce ascii filenames for uploads
|
2015-06-30 10:31:59 +01:00 |
|
Erik Johnston
|
2124f668db
|
Add Content-Disposition headers to media repo v1 downloads
|
2015-06-30 09:35:44 +01:00 |
|
Matthew Hodgson
|
11374a77ef
|
clarify readme a bit more
|
2015-06-27 16:59:47 +02:00 |
|
Erik Johnston
|
f0dd568e16
|
Wait for previous attempts at fetching keys for a given server before trying to fetch more
|
2015-06-26 11:25:00 +01:00 |
|
Erik Johnston
|
b5f55a1d85
|
Implement bulk verify_signed_json API
|
2015-06-26 10:39:34 +01:00 |
|
Erik Johnston
|
5130d80d79
|
Add bulk insert events API
|
2015-06-25 17:29:34 +01:00 |
|
David Baker
|
6825eef955
|
Oops: underride rule had an identifier with override in it.
|
2015-06-23 14:26:14 +01:00 |
|
Erik Johnston
|
6924852592
|
Batch SELECTs in _get_auth_chain_ids_txn
|
2015-06-23 11:01:04 +01:00 |
|
Erik Johnston
|
f043b14bc0
|
Update change log
|
2015-06-23 10:22:42 +01:00 |
|
Erik Johnston
|
9c72011fd7
|
Bumb version
|
2015-06-23 10:12:19 +01:00 |
|
Erik Johnston
|
2f556e0c55
|
Fix typo
|
2015-06-19 16:22:53 +01:00 |
|
Erik Johnston
|
7fa1363fb0
|
Merge pull request #192 from matrix-org/erikj/fix_log_context
Fix log context when sending requests
|
2015-06-19 16:21:40 +01:00 |
|
Erik Johnston
|
275dab6b55
|
Merge pull request #190 from matrix-org/erikj/syn-412
Fix notifier leak
|
2015-06-19 11:49:58 +01:00 |
|
Erik Johnston
|
a68abc79fd
|
Add comment on cancellation of observers
|
2015-06-19 11:48:55 +01:00 |
|
Erik Johnston
|
653533a3da
|
Fix log context when sending requests
|
2015-06-19 11:46:49 +01:00 |
|
Erik Johnston
|
9bf61ef97b
|
Merge pull request #189 from matrix-org/erikj/room_init_sync
Improve room init sync speed.
|
2015-06-19 11:36:06 +01:00 |
|
Erik Johnston
|
0e58d19163
|
Merge pull request #187 from matrix-org/erikj/sanitize_logging
Sanitize logging
|
2015-06-19 11:35:59 +01:00 |
|
Erik Johnston
|
18968efa0a
|
Remove stale debug lines
|
2015-06-19 10:18:02 +01:00 |
|
Erik Johnston
|
eb928c9f52
|
Add site_tag to logger
|
2015-06-19 10:16:48 +01:00 |
|
Erik Johnston
|
9d112f4440
|
Add IDs to outbound transactions
|
2015-06-19 10:13:03 +01:00 |
|
Erik Johnston
|
ad460a8315
|
Add Eric Myhre to AUTHORS
|
2015-06-19 09:23:26 +01:00 |
|
Erik Johnston
|
bf628cf6dd
|
Merge pull request #191 from heavenlyhash/configurable-upload-dir
Make upload dir a configurable path.
|
2015-06-19 09:16:04 +01:00 |
|
Eric Myhre
|
9e5a353663
|
Make upload dir a configurable path.
Fixes SYN-425.
Signed-off-by: Eric Myhre <hash@exultant.us>
|
2015-06-18 23:38:20 -05:00 |
|
Erik Johnston
|
6f6ebd216d
|
PEP8
|
2015-06-18 17:00:32 +01:00 |
|
Erik Johnston
|
73513ececc
|
Documentation
|
2015-06-18 16:15:10 +01:00 |
|
Erik Johnston
|
1f24c2e589
|
Don't bother proxying lookups on _NotificationListener to underlying deferred
|
2015-06-18 16:09:53 +01:00 |
|
Erik Johnston
|
22049ea700
|
Refactor the notifier.wait_for_events code to be clearer. Add _NotifierUserStream.new_listener that accpets a token to avoid races.
|
2015-06-18 15:49:24 +01:00 |
|